Overview

Introducing the 2020 Honda AG-XR, a robust contender in the enduro-offroad motorcycle category that combines Honda’s legacy of reliability with cutting-edge engineering. Designed for the adventurous rider who thrives on exploring rugged terrains and embracing the great outdoors, the AG-XR stands out with its blend of performance, comfort, and versatility. Whether you're tackling challenging trails or cruising through the countryside, this motorcycle is engineered to deliver a spirited riding experience that caters to both new riders and seasoned enthusiasts alike. At the heart of the AG-XR lies a powerful 184cc single-cylinder, four-stroke engine that strikes a perfect balance between agility and torque. With a compression ratio of 9.5:1 and a refined carburettor fuel system featuring a 22mm piston-valve, this motorcycle offers impressive acceleration and responsiveness across varying terrains. The 5-speed gearbox allows riders to seamlessly shift through gears, while air cooling ensures optimal engine performance, even during extended rides. The AG-XR’s lightweight frame, weighing in at just 137 kg (302 lbs), combined with a ground clearance of 237 mm (9.3 inches), enables riders to confidently navigate obstacles while maintaining stability and control. The design of the AG-XR is complemented by practical features and technology that enhance its off-road capabilities. The motorcycle is equipped with a telescopic front suspension offering 161 mm (6.3 inches) of travel and a swingarm rear suspension with 151 mm (5.9 inches) of travel, ensuring a comfortable ride over rough terrain. The expanding drum brakes, both front and rear, provide reliable stopping power, while the adjustable seat height (at 823 mm or 32.4 inches) allows for a customizable fit for riders of various sizes. And with both electric and kick-start options, starting the engine is a breeze, providing peace of mind before hitting the trails. Pros

  • Lightweight and Agile: At only 137 kg, the AG-XR is easy to handle, making it perfect for navigating tough terrains.
  • Versatile Engine Performance: The 184cc engine delivers strong acceleration while maintaining excellent fuel efficiency.
  • Comfortable Suspension: The well-designed suspension system absorbs shocks effectively, enhancing rider comfort during long rides.

Cons

  • Basic Brake System: The drum brakes may lack the performance of modern disc brakes, particularly in extreme conditions.
  • Limited Power for Highway Riding: While ideal for off-road, the engine may feel underpowered for extended highway cruising.
  • No Advanced Electronics: Lacks modern features such as traction control or ride modes, which may appeal to tech-savvy riders.
